The brief
What to know about Cundare North.
Cundare North (3251) sits in the Corangamite region of Victoria.
Cundare North has roughly 10 residents, with a retiree-heavy demographic. Households are dominated by renters. Daily life is car-dependent: most residents drive to work, school and the shops.
Day to day
What it’s like to live here.
Cundare North scores 0/100 on walkability, which makes it car-dependent with limited public transport. Plan for two cars in a typical household, especially if work isn't local.
Summer days here average around 25°C (mild), winter mornings around 3°C (cold). Annual rainfall lands at about 612mm. Data comes from the Bureau of Meteorology's Geelong Racecourse station, 83.9km away.
Schooling within or near the suburb covers 11 government primary, 1 government secondary, 5 Catholic.
Who lives here
Demographics.
The 2021 Census put Cundare North's population at 10, with a median age of 55. That sits as a retiree-heavy demographic. Lone-person households are notable here (57%), often a marker of unit-heavy stock and walkable infrastructure.
